Overview Baker Tilly is a leading advisory, tax and assurance firm, providing clients with a genuine coast-to-coast and global advantage in major regions of the U.S. and in many of the world’s leading financial centers – New York, London, San Francisco, Los Angeles, Chicago and Boston. Baker Tilly Advisory Group, LP and Baker Tilly US, LLP (Baker Tilly) provide professional services through an alternative practice structure in accordance with the AICPA Code of Professional Conduct and applicable laws, regulations and professional standards. Baker Tilly US, LLP is a licensed independent CPA firm that provides attest services to its clients. Baker Tilly Advisory Group, LP and its subsidiary entities provide tax and business advisory services to their clients. Baker Tilly Advisory Group, LP and its subsidiary entities are not licensed CPA firms. Baker Tilly Advisory Group, LP and Baker Tilly US, LLP, trading as Baker Tilly, are independent members of Baker Tilly International, a worldwide network of independent accounting and business advisory firms in 141 territories, with 43,000 professionals and a combined worldwide revenue of $5.2 billion. Responsibilities Are you interested in joining one of the fastest growing public accounting firms? If yes, consider joining Baker Tilly US (BT) as a Senior Associate – Technical Accounting Advisory! This is a great opportunity to be a valued business advisor to middle market clients and join our Corporate Finance and Forensics practice within our Transaction and Financial Advisory team. Our practice helps CFOs, Controllers, and Finance Directors improve the financial reporting processes to ensure that finance adds value to business operations. The CFO Advisory practice enables finance executives to achieve significant and sustainable performance through technical analysis and process improvement services. As one of the fastest growing firms in the nation, BT has the ability to offer you upward career trajectory, flexibility in how and where you get your work done and meaningful relationships with clients, teammates and leadership who truly care about you and your development. The right candidate can be located near any of our US offices. This team engages with clients ranging from pre-revenue startups to public companies in a wide variety of industries, including high technology, life sciences, healthcare, digital assets, manufacturing and distribution, professional services, financial institutions, and cannabis. As a Senior Associate, you'll work as part of a team of problem solvers, helping to solve complex accounting issues from scoping to execution Demonstrate critical thinking and the ability to bring order to unstructured problems Partner directly with the executive team to assist and make decisions in the best interest of the growth of the client and practice Actively participate in executing the current pipeline and proactively seek new opportunities to bolster pipeline and accomplish growth objectives for the team Using a broad range of tools and techniques extract insights from industry and sector trends to apply to current and target client Seek and identify solutions to best serve the customer as a whole and at the engagement levels Build and develop professional network, both internally and externally Continually communicate with clients to set expectations, timeline, and status of engagements Develop personalized learning plan and career goals that best suit your career trajectory Qualifications Successful candidates will meet the following requirements: Bachelor's degree in accounting required CPA or actively pursuing certification 2+ years of experience in audit and/or accounting, with heavy US GAAP exposure, at a professional services organization (preferably a national public accounting/advisory firm) Experience in working on project teams related to one or more of the following areas: accounting and finance optimization, audit readiness, complex accounting analysis and consultation, new accounting standard implementation Strong background with application of US Generally Accepted Accounting Principles and, secondarily, general familiarity with international financial reporting standards Exposure to complex accounting and financial reporting matters, including public company and/or SEC-related experience (preferred, but not required) Excellent written and verbal communication skills Strong organizational and project management skills Exceptional problem-solving and analytical skills with a self-starter mentality Eagerness to learn with an open-minded attitude Additional Information For California, Colorado, New York and Washington: The compensation range for this role is $86,660 to $187,790. Actual compensation is influenced by a variety of factors including but not limited to skills, experience, qualifications, and geographic location. #LI-JM2 #LI-HybridAre you interested in joining one of the fastest growing public accounting firms?
